Q4 Planning Note — Heads of Department

This note covers the proposed expansion into the Vessera Basin region. Market scans show steady demand for the Orlin platform among mid-sized distributors there, with limited incumbent competition. We intend to open a small commercial hub in Thornave City in stage one, staffed initially by a secondment team of five. Capital requirements and regulatory filings are detailed in the appendix. The strategic reasoning behind the sequencing appears directly below.

board note of kadug-tawig: Only 5 of the 100 pilot accounts renewed Oliath, so a churn review is set for April 15.

Hi team,

Before I hand off the 3.2 release, please note the humidity sensor drift reported on Verdana controllers in the Elmbrook trial site. Drift exceeds 4% after roughly ten days of continuous operation; firmware 3.2.1 adds an automatic recalibration cycle every 72 hours. Support should advise growers to install 3.2.1 and trigger a manual recalibration once. The hotfix bundle must be verified before distribution, so I'm including the signing key used for the 3.2.1 packages below.

release key, fahof-yagap: bky3_m5d

**Changelog — GridWeaver crossword generator (v2.8)**

Heads up, folks: we renamed `PUZZLE_SEED_TOKEN` to `GRIDWEAVER_SEED_SECRET` because the old name kept getting confused with the non-sensitive seed counter. Same behavior, new name — the generator uses it to sign shareable puzzle links. The deprecation shim lasts until v3.0, then it's gone for real. If your local builds start spitting out unsigned links, that's why. Update your `.env` before Thursday's cut. The new line should look like this:

secret setting of bagag-kajof: RELAY_SECRET8=d9a517d5

## Changelog: Queuescale defaults changed (w/o 14 Oct)

Quick one for the sync: we bumped Queuescale's default scale-out threshold after the Fernwick backlog scare — the old defaults were way too timid and we sat at depth 40k for twenty minutes. Scale-in is also less jumpy now, so expect slightly higher baseline worker counts. New defaults shipping to all tenants Friday are:

service settings:
TAMWYN_PIN=1836
TAMWYN_TENANT=kelion
TAMWYN_METRICS_HOST=metrics.tamwyn.nelvrodyn.internal
TAMWYN_SEAL=seal_0c09ca81
TAMWYN_STANDBY_TEAM=silmir